About the job Real Estate Associate
Our Client
A widely respected national law firm with a substantial footprint across major U.S. cities, they operate with a team of over a thousand attorneys. Known for strong client relationships and consistently high service standards, the firm offers practical, business-focused legal advice across areas such as health care, real estate, finance, technology, private equity, and corporate transactions. Their deep industry knowledge and commitment to clear, solution-oriented guidance help clients navigate complex legal issues and support long-term business goals.

Roles & Responsibilities
- Support complex real estate transactions including acquisitions, dispositions, development projects, and title and survey review
- Assist with joint venture matters, financing transactions, and drafting related documentation
- Advise clients on sophisticated real estate issues with clarity and sound judgment
- Manage transactional processes with accuracy, timeliness, and strong attention to detail
- Collaborate with partners and senior attorneys on national scale matters
- Build strong relationships with sophisticated clients and maintain a high level of professionalism
- Contribute to a growing and collaborative practice group and engage in ongoing professional development
